Technical Performance and Stitch Clarity

When evaluating any embroidery file, the devil is in the details. I examined the stitch density and the transition points. The design appears to utilize a mix of satin stitch for outlines and fill stitch for solid blocks of color or text backgrounds. This combination is crucial for durability and visual appeal.

The stitch density seems balanced. It is not so dense that it warps the fabric, which is a common issue with large text areas. However, because the design includes intricate curves—likely in the decorative elements or the script portions—I noticed that fine tuning the pull compensation is necessary. If the hooping tension is too loose, the delicate parts might pucker. If it is too tight, the fabric will distort around the edges.

Practical Designer Notes for Execution

Before you commit this to production, keep these practical tips in mind:

  1. Test on Scrap Fabric: Always run a test stitch-out on the exact fabric you plan to use. Check how the thread interacts with the weave. Look for puckering or gaps.
  2. Check Stabilizer Choice: Use a cut-away stabilizer for stretchy fabrics and a tear-away for stable wovens. The wrong stabilizer can ruin the drape of the final garment.
  3. Inspect Small Details: Zoom in on the digital preview. Are there any tiny, isolated stitches that might break? If so, consider simplifying them or increasing the stitch length.
  4. Confirm Licensing: Ensure you have the proper rights for commercial use. If you are selling finished products, verify that the license covers physical goods. If you are selling the digital file itself, ensure resale rights are included.
  5. Mockup Presentation: Create high-quality printable mockups that show the design on various garments. Show it on a dark sweatshirt and a light tote bag. This helps customers visualize the final product and reduces return rates due to mismatched expectations.
